在当今快速发展的科技时代,应用程序的及时部署和测试显得尤为重要。开发者们常常面临应用上线的各种挑战,其中最棘手的便是如何快速而有效地将应用分发给测试用户。幸运的是,借助Tokenim和TestFlight,开发者能够简化这一过程。本文将详细介绍如何使用Tokenim在TestFlight中轻松部署应用,帮助您克服在应用上线过程中遇到的各种障碍。
### Tokenim和TestFlight是什么?Tokenim是一个强大的工具,旨在帮助开发者和团队高效地管理和部署他们的应用程序。其功能包括自动化构建、版本控制和多环境部署等,能够极大地提升开发效率。尤其是在需要频繁更新和测试的情况下,Tokenim为开发者提供了灵活的解决方案。
TestFlight则是苹果公司推出的一项服务,意在帮助开发者进行Beta测试。通过TestFlight,开发者可以轻松地将应用交给内部测试人员或外部用户,收集反馈并进行必要的调整。对于iOS开发者来说,TestFlight几乎是必不可少的工具之一。
### 为何使用Tokenim进行TestFlight的部署?在没有有效工具的情况下,开发者在将应用部署到TestFlight时常常需要经历繁琐的手动步骤,这不仅耗时,而且容易出错。例如,生成构建、上传文件、配置测试用户等,都是极具挑战的任务。但是,使用Tokenim可以将这些冗余的步骤自动化,大大减轻开发者的负担。
Tokenim的优势在于其灵活性和可定制性。它允许开发者根据团队需求量身定制自动化流程,同时支持多种第三方工具的集成,如CI/CD工具等。通过这种方式,开发者不仅可以提高工作效率,还可以专注于应用的功能和体验。
### 使用Tokenim部署应用的步骤首先,您需要在本地环境中安装Tokenim。在官方网站上可以找到详细的安装说明,确保您的环境符合要求。安装完成后,您需要进行配置,这通常涉及到身份验证和环境设置等步骤。
一旦Tokenim安装并配置完成,您可以创建一个新的Tokenim项目。在项目设置中,您可以定义项目的基本信息,包括名称、版本号、描述等。这些信息将在后续的构建和测试中使用。
在项目中设置好后,您需要将其与TestFlight集成。这一步是关键,因为它确保您可以将构建直接上传到TestFlight。您可以在Tokenim的配置文件中添加TestFlight的API Key等信息,以便顺利进行集成。
最后一步是将构建好的应用上传到TestFlight。这一过程通常一键即可完成,Tokenim会自动处理文件上传与版本管理。在上传完成后,您将收到确认信息,同时可以在TestFlight中看到新的版本更新。
### 常见问题与解决方案在实际使用过程中,开发者可能会遇到各种各样的问题。例如,构建失败、上传超时、API Key配置错误等。针对这些问题,Tokenim的文档提供了丰富的解决方案和排错技巧。
例如,如果遭遇构建失败的情况,您可以检查构建日志,看看是否有报错信息。同时,确保依赖库已正确安装并保持最新状态。在API Key配置错误的情况下,您可以在TestFlight的管理界面中重置API Key,并在Tokenim中更新信息。
### Tokenim的最佳实践为了充分发挥Tokenim的优势,建议开发者们定期查看Tokenim的更新日志,了解新特性。同时,利用Tokenim的自动化脚本功能,可以根据项目不同阶段的需求,灵活制定部署方案。
此外,使用Tokenim时,不妨建立一个标准化的工作流程。这包括版本控制、代码审查、持续集成等环节,通过这种方式,团队成员可以相互配合,提高整体工作效率,并且减少因个人原因导致的项目延误。
### 总结总的来说,Tokenim和TestFlight的结合,为开发者提供了一种高效、灵活的应用部署方式。通过本文的介绍,希望您能感受到使用Tokenim的便利之处,也鼓励更多开发者尝试这一工具,提高他们的工作效率。无论是小型团队还是大型企业,Tokenim都能为您的开发过程带来巨大的便利与提升。